I have a 2012 Commander 800 R, I was on a ride a couple weeks ago it was running like a champ and all of sudden it just dies. I had my nephew come tow me back home. Got home and thought about not being able to hear the fuel pump run when I switch on the ignition, checked the 5amp fuse and it was blown. I replaced the fuse and it immediately started up again, ran about 10 minutes and bew the fuse again, replaced it again and it immediately started again and ran for several minutes. I started looking on this forum and saw where most people.were saying the the fuel pump was probably going bad,I ordered a new fuel pump, I replaced it and the filter same results. I then ordered a fuel pressure regulator and got another replacement pump, changed all of that out and again with the same results. It will crank right up then run for several minutes then blow the fuse. It doesn't matter if it's idling or if I'm romping on it, fuse will blow, replace it and starts and runs perfectly until the fuse blows.
I'm at a loss!!!! Could it be a relay? I don't think it's a short because it always starts right back up! Please help, you guys and gals have always come through for me!!!! Thanks in advance!
